Miner Weekly: $33B in Bonds Is Fueling the AI Megawatt Arms Race

If you want to understand the AI and data center boom in 2026, don’t just look at GPUs, megawatts, or backlog announcements.

Look at the bond market.

And the spread between who pays 4% and who pays 9% tells you almost everything about how the market is underwriting the data center arms race.

The 9% Club: AI and Bitcoin Infrastructure

At the high-yield end of the spectrum, the capital isn’t cheap.

CoreWeave printed:

$2.0B at 9.25% (May 2025) $1.75B at 9.00% (July 2025)

Applied Digital: $2.35B at 9.25% (Nov 2025)

TeraWulf: $3.2B at 7.75% (Oct 2025)

$1.4B at 7.125% (Nov 2025) $2.0B at 6.125% (Feb 2026)

Cipher’s February deal is interesting. In just three months, its pricing improved by a full percentage point even as it doubled down with a $2 billion issuance. That suggests there’s still appetite for “compute-backed” credit, especially when colocation leases and power contracts are in place.

But zoom out and compare this to regulated utilities and power producers.

The 4–5% World: Incumbent Energy Giants

Now look at the other side of the ledger.

Vistra Corp.: $2.25B at 4.70% and 5.35%

Same macro environment. Same Treasury curve. Different credit pricing.

The Spread Story is a Credit-Rating Story

If you line these issuers up by coupon, you get a rough risk ladder:

4%–5%: Regulated utilities and diversified power producers 5%–6%: Stronger independent generators 6%–9%: Bitcoin miners and AI infrastructure builders

Regulated utilities and established power producers tend to sit in the investment-grade universe, with long operating histories, predictable (often regulated) cash flows, and deep institutional demand for their paper.

On the other side, the newer “compute” names — especially the ones still scaling, still building, or still proving the durability of their customer base — are typically borrowing as high-yield / speculative-grade credits. Even when they have real contracts, the market still prices in execution risk, refinancing risk, and the reality that capex eats cash before it creates cash.

Why So Much Debt, So Fast?

Utilities are openly revising capital plans upward. Southern now expects a $78.1 billion investment plan through 2030, with $15.9 billion in 2026 alone — explicitly citing projected load growth from data centers. Dominion similarly flagged billions in anticipated long-term debt issuance (between $6B and $9.5B in 2026) to support infrastructure expansion driven by large new data center customers.

On the AI side, the logic is simpler: secure power first, figure out monetization later.

Bubble or CapEx Supercycle?

That’s a bigger question hanging over all of this.

If AI demand holds, these coupons may look entirely rational. Debt gets refinanced lower. Assets appreciate. Power scarcity becomes the bottleneck.

Remember: most of these maturities cluster around 2030–2036. That’s not far away in infrastructure time. This isn’t just a power story anymore. It’s a balance sheet story.
